1983 Hummer H1 vs. 2012 Ford E-350
To start off, 2012 Ford E-350 is newer by 29 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1983 Hummer H1.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1983 Hummer H1 would be higher. At 5,733 cc (8 cylinders), 1983 Hummer H1 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2012 Ford E-350 (255 HP @ 4500 RPM) has 68 more horse power than 1983 Hummer H1. (187 HP @ 4000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2012 Ford E-350 should accelerate faster than 1983 Hummer H1.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2012 Ford E-350 weights approximately 60 kg more than 1983 Hummer H1.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1983 Hummer H1 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2012 Ford E-350.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1983 Hummer H1 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2012 Ford E-350 (474 Nm @ 2500 RPM) has 67 more torque (in Nm) than 1983 Hummer H1. (407 Nm @ 2400 RPM). This means 2012 Ford E-350 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1983 Hummer H1.
